About 6 Camellia Gardens

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

6 Camellia Gardens is a three-bedroom detached house in Southampton (SO18 2RR). It has a recorded floor area of 69 m² (around 743 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band D. Tenure is freehold. Other recorded features include a conservatory. The latest certificate (January 2025) shows a C (score 72).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 88).

It hasn't traded since December 2002, a hold of 23 years that's notably long for the area. Across 1998–2002, sale prices on this property compounded at 17.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£368,000 sits 114% above the 2002 sale of £172,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£232/sq ft) was about 29.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 69 m² it's 27.4%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(95 m² median across 10 EPCs).
